Every Christmas deserves to have at least some snow! This Christmas it snowed on Christmas Day and I got to make a snowman, so that's what my scrapbook started with for this year. This is a really simple and easy page and you can make the background paper any color you can find with snowflakes.

Materials:
1 6 x 8 inch photo of snowman
1 sheet 10 x 12 inch snowflake printed paper
1 sheet 7 x 9 inch red paper
Red letter stickers
Red number stickers
2 felt 3-D snowman stickers
Photo adhesive

Christmas Snowman Title Page - original photoStep 1:
Use the photo adhesive to mount the 10 x 12 snowflake printed paper one inch in from the left edge of the page. Orient the paper so that the 12-inch length covers the page from top to bottom and leave the open spaces to either side.

Step 2:
Mount the 6 x 8 inch photo centered on the 7 x 9 inch red paper. Once you have the photo matted on the red paper, use the photo adhesive to mount the photo in the center of the snowflake background.

Christmas Snowman Title Page - original photoStep 3:
Spell out Christmas with the red letter stickers. Place the letters in a slight upwards curve over the top of the matted photo.

Step 4:
Use the red number stickers to place the year underneath the matted photo. Place with a slight downwards curve to the placement.

Step 5:
Place the 2 felt snowman stickers as embellishments to the page. Use one sticker on each side of the matted photo, but leave on the snowflake background.
